Why does Allah hold people accountable for deeds that are already written in His eternal knowledge, represented in the divine decree and predestination?

When someone, for instance, wants to buy something from the store and decides to send his first son to buy him that thing because he knows in advance that this boy is wise and will go straight to buy him what he wants exactly. The father also knows that his other son will get distracted by playing with his friends and lose the money. Actually, this is only an assumption upon which the father built his judgment.
